In this episode, Stacey Richter explores how the demands of shareholders influence the actions of publicly traded health insurance companies with guest Wendell Potter. Drawing from Milton Friedman's assertion that a business's primary responsibility is to its shareholders, we examine the implications of this philosophy in the healthcare sector. The discussion highlights concerns about fraud allegations among major insurers and the lack of open competition due to market consolidation.  We delve into the concept of the "medical loss ratio," a key metric for investors, and how it pressures insurers to prioritize profits, often at the expense of patient care. Our guest, Wendell Potter, a former health insurance executive turned advocate for healthcare reform, provides insider insights into these dynamics. He discusses the challenges insurers face in controlling costs, the impact of rising premiums, and the broader consequences for patients and the healthcare system.
